| Description | Phenformin hydrochloride (Phenformin HCl) is an agent belonging to the biguanide class of antidiabetics with antihyperglycemic activity. |
| In vitro | In H441 cells, phenformin increased AMPK activity while decreasing basal ion transport. In isolated hearts, Phenformin increased AMPK activity and phosphorylation. Phenformin significantly induced apoptosis in LKB1-deficient NSCLC cell lines. |

| Kinase Assay | Total AMPK activity is measured using the method of Dagher et al. AMPK activity is quantified in the resuspended pellet as incorporation of?32P from [γ-32P]ATP (10 GBq/mmol) into a synthetic peptide with the specific target sequence for AMPK, the SAMS peptide. Radioactivity is measured using a liquid scintillation counter. Protein content in the solution containing the resupended (NH4)2SO4 pellet is determined using the Bradford method. |
| Synonyms | Phenformin HCl, Phenethylbiguanide hydrochloride |
| Molecular Weight | 241.72 |
| Formula | C10H16ClN5 |
| Cas No. | 834-28-6 |
| Smiles | Cl.NC(=N)NC(=N)NCCc1ccccc1 |
| Relative Density. | 1.24 g/cm3 |
| Storage | Powder: -20°C for 3 years | In solvent: -80°C for 1 year | Shipping with blue ice/Shipping at ambient temperature. | ||||||||||||||||||||||||||||||||||||||||
| Solubility Information | DMSO: 60 mg/mL (248.22 mM), Sonication is recommended. H2O: 44 mg/mL (182.03 mM), Sonication is recommended. Ethanol: 10 mg/mL (41.37 mM), Sonication is recommended. | ||||||||||||||||||||||||||||||||||||||||
| In Vivo Formulation | 10% DMSO+40% PEG300+5% Tween-80+45% Saline: 1 mg/mL (4.14 mM), Sonication is recommeded.
